    Early Life and Holocaust Survival

    Flora Klein’s early life in Hungary was marked by the growing threat of anti-Semitism in Europe. As a young girl, she witnessed the rise of Nazi Germany and the increasing persecution of Jewish communities. In 1944, at the age of 20, Flora and her family were deported to Auschwitz, one of the most infamous concentration camps of the Holocaust.

    Life in Auschwitz was unimaginably harsh. Flora endured starvation, forced labor, and the constant threat of death. Despite these horrors, she managed to survive, a testament to her resilience and will to live. After the camp was liberated in 1945, Flora was among the few who emerged alive. Her survival was nothing short of miraculous, and it shaped her outlook on life in profound ways.

    Immigration to Israel and the United States

    After surviving Auschwitz, Flora immigrated to Israel, where she began rebuilding her life. Israel, at the time, was a haven for Holocaust survivors, and Flora found solace in its vibrant Jewish community. She later met and married Chaim Witz, and together they had a son, Eugene Witz, who would later become known as Gene Simmons.

    In the early 1950s, Flora and her family immigrated to the United States, settling in New York City. The move to America marked a new chapter in Flora’s life, as she sought to provide her son with opportunities that were unimaginable during her own childhood. Her determination to give Gene a better life was a driving force behind her decision to leave Israel and start anew in the United States.

    Family Life and Raising Gene Simmons

    Flora Klein’s role as a mother was central to her identity. After her divorce from Chaim Witz, she raised Gene as a single mother, instilling in him the values of hard work, perseverance, and gratitude. Despite the challenges of single parenthood, Flora ensured that Gene had access to education and opportunities that would help him succeed.

    Her influence on Gene’s life was profound. She often emphasized the importance of education, encouraging him to excel academically. Gene has spoken fondly of his mother’s sacrifices, crediting her with instilling in him the drive to succeed. Her stories of survival and resilience also played a significant role in shaping his worldview and character.

    Impact on Gene Simmons’ Career

    Flora Klein’s influence on Gene Simmons’ career is undeniable. Her stories of survival and resilience shaped his worldview and instilled in him the drive to succeed. Gene has often credited his mother with teaching him the value of hard work and perseverance, qualities that have been instrumental in his success as a musician and entrepreneur.

    Her emphasis on education also played a significant role in Gene’s career. Despite his fame as a rock star, Gene has always valued education, earning a degree in education and working as a teacher before achieving success with KISS. Flora’s lessons about gratitude and appreciation for life have also influenced Gene’s charitable work, as he has donated generously to causes close to his heart.
